Position Title: Administrative Assistant III
FLSA Status: Non-Exempt
Reports to: Associate Chief Operations Officer
Location: Tyler Annex
Job Summary:
Provide high-level administrative support to executive or senior level management and other committees as directed by preparing statistical reports, handling information requests, and performing clerical functions such as correspondence, receiving visitors, arranging conference calls, and scheduling meetings.
Essential Functions:
- Performs regular secretarial duties as needed, including providing telephone support, screening calls and visitors, and arranging and scheduling meetings and appointments and conference calls.
- Manages and maintains executives’ schedules.
- Files and retrieves corporate documents, records, and reports.
- Greets visitors and determines whether they should be given access to specific individuals.
- Prepares responses to correspondence containing routine inquiries.
